Position Summary:
As a Disability Support Worker at Elevate Community Services, you will play a crucial role in supporting individuals with disabilities to lead fulfilling and meaningful lives. Your responsibilities will include providing practical assistance, emotional support, and fostering a positive and inclusive environment for our clients.
Key Responsibilities:
1. Individualized Support:
- Collaborate with clients to develop and implement individual support plans.
- Assist individuals with daily living activities, personal care, and mobility as required.
- Foster independence by promoting and teaching life skills.
2. Emotional Support:
- Build rapport and establish positive relationships with clients.
- Provide emotional support and encouragement to promote overall well-being.
- Recognize and respond to the unique needs and preferences of each individual.
3. Community Engagement:
- Facilitate community participation and inclusion for clients.
- Organize and accompany individuals to community events, social outings, and recreational activities.
- Promote social skills and encourage connections within the community.
4. Documentation and Reporting:
- Maintain accurate and detailed records of client progress, activities, and any incidents.
- Complete regular reports and communicate effectively with the multidisciplinary team.
5. Collaboration:
- Work collaboratively with other team members, including therapists, case managers, and healthcare professionals.
- Attend team meetings and contribute to the development of support strategies.
Qualifications:
- Certificate III or IV in Disability Support or a related field.
- Proven experience in disability support or a similar role.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Empathy, patience, and a genuine commitment to improving the lives of individuals with disabilities.
